Korean Airlines flight KE-621 had to return and make an emergency landing in Seoul, South Korea, on March 1st.
The Boeing 777-300 took off for Manila, Philippines, but had to return shortly afterwards after its nose gear failed to retract.
The plane landed uneventfully. All 267 people aboard remained safe.
The incident is under investigation.
